Programs
Degrees were awarded across 64 undergraduate fields, so switching majors is a realistic option here. The biggest single field is liberal arts and general studies (28% of undergraduate completions), but no one area dominates. The next largest field is interdisciplinary studies, at 17% of undergraduate completions. Figures below count awards conferred in 2024–25, the most recent year IPEDS has published.
